## Support

The Bellrowe Clinic reminder job runs nightly at 02:00 and sends appointment reminders via the Chimewell SMS gateway. If reminders fail, check the dead-letter queue first; most incidents are malformed phone records from the intake form. Retries are automatic for 24 hours, after which rows are flagged for manual review. Logs rotate weekly and live on the scheduler host. For anything you can't resolve from the runbook, reach the patient-comms maintainers at the address below.

alerts address for kafof-bagag: kasael@olvarqdyn.corp

[ ] Encoding detection for uploaded text files — quick sanity pass before we ship. The new sniffing layer in Copperquill now tries BOM first, then a statistical guess, and only then falls back to Latin-1 instead of silently mangling things. Run the fixture set (the one with the cursed mixed-encoding CSVs) and make sure nothing regresses on the Shift-JIS samples; that bit us last quarter. If all green, check the box and move on. The build we validated against is pinned below.

session token of kahog-bahif = htk9_f63daec35

## Ledger Archiving — Dispatch Procedure

Paper ledgers from the Crestow branch go to the Hallum archive vault monthly. Dispatch desk: verify each ledger is listed on the transfer manifest, band them in sets of five, and box with the manifest copy on top. Boxes must be taped and initialled. No loose ledgers in transit. Transfer runs only on scheduled vault days. At pickup, the courier hand-over follows the instruction given directly below.

drop instructions, hahip-badug: the quenox ralath courier leaves the kaseth fraiel rusiel tameth belys istdor ralion giliel ledger at gate 7830 under passcode 165413

// Dark-mode support in the Lumenfall admin dashboard.
// Plugin authors: do not hardcode colors. Resolve tokens through the
// ThemeBridge client below; it returns the active palette and listens
// for scheme changes so your panels flip without a reload.
// Contrast ratios are enforced server-side — submissions that bypass
// tokens fail review. Initialize the client once per plugin, at mount,
// never per render. The client authenticates against the internal
// ThemeBridge service. Use the key that follows.

API key for hagug-kajof: vxb4-HrJ9